Hmm.... I sense a shader problem #Tongue.

I need some information from you:

1) What is your video card, processor and RAM?

2) Do your shader directory (inside VXLSEIII directory) includes exactly these 4 files?

- phong_1tex_fragmentshader.txt
- phong_1tex_vertexshader.txt
- phong_fragmentshader.txt
- phong_vertexshader.txt

If there are any file with the term 'error' in the name, please, attach it here.

I experienced the same problem yesterday, after updating to the latest ver of VXLE III. Unfortunatley I posted asking for help in the wrong area.

Cranium and Banshee suggested I update to the latest drivers for my video card ( ATi Radeon 9550 ) which I downloaded from the AMD support pages and it solved the issue on my system.

Your graphics card does not support GLSL shaders. At least not the ones I wrote.

I have to add an option to disable shaders.
